Ver Mensaje Individual
  #8 (permalink)  
Antiguo 23/07/2011, 17:50
Jibril
 
Fecha de Ingreso: julio-2010
Mensajes: 75
Antigüedad: 14 años, 3 meses
Puntos: 2
Respuesta: realizar concatenar separando con comas y punto al final

Cita:
Iniciado por andresdzphp Ver Mensaje
según la condición vas agregando elementos al array.

$array[] = 'leche';
$array[] = 'huevos';

y ya al final los muestras como te explican arriba.
si vieras que lo intente pero lo que me pasa es que se queda con el valor del anterior (esta dentro de un while ) y me pasa esto


0001 pan,leche.

0002 pan,leche,pan,huevos,leche.

te muestro el codigo para que veas

Código PHP:


    
While($row=mysql_fetch_row($Res))//se recorre el resultado de la consulta por filas y cada una de ellas por columnas
                
{
                     
                
                     if(
$row[11]==1){
                        
$array[]='Pan';
                     }
                                  if(
$row[12]==1){
                        
$array[]='Leche';
                     }    
                                   if(
$row[13]==1){
                        
$array[]='Azucar';
                     }                   
                                   if(
$row[14]==1){
                        
$array[]='Huevos';
                     }                  
                                   if(
$row[15]==1){
                        
$array[]='Harina';
                     }                
                                    if(
$row[16]==1){
                        
$array[]='Sal';
                     }                
                    
    
$string implode(","$array).".";
echo 
$string